GARCIA, Gregorio. Origen del los Indios de el nuevo mundo e Indias occidentales, Madrid: Francisco Martinez Abad, 1729. Small 2 (287 x 200mm.), title with engraved vignette, large engraved vignette to dedication by and after E. Mathias Irala, 4 engraved illustrations of medallions, woodcut head and tailpieces, woodcut initials (lower margin of second leaf shaved affecting catchword to verso, a few leaves lightly waterstained, a few light spots), contemporary limp vellum, manuscript title to spine (lightly soiled, lacking ties). Provenance: Oscar Benjamin Cintas, bookplate.
Second edition. Garcia, a Dominician, spent 12 years in Peru and Mexico. He collected a body of evidence to prove that the Americas were populated by successive waves of migrations from various other parts of the world in Valencia in 1607. Palau 98007; Sabin 26567.
